NIH PA Author Manuscript NIH PA Author Manuscript NIH PA Author Manuscript Figure 1. Schematic diagram of Aurora A, B, & C kinase domains. N & C terminal domains contain most of the regulatory sequences. The central domain consists of catalytic kinase domain and activation loop. D Box at the c terminal domain is the destruction box. Brown box = Activation loop, Black box = destruction box at C terminus, Light green box = destruction box at N terminus, Light green box = Kinase domain
